@@ -116,11 +116,13 @@ impl<'a> BundleStage<'a> { | |||
Module::Normal(module) => { | |||
for stmt_info in module.stmt_infos.iter() { | |||
for declared in &stmt_info.declared_symbols { | |||
// TODO: pass debug_assert!(self.graph.symbols.get(*declared).chunk_id.is_none()); | |||
// FIXME: I don't think this is correct, even though the assigned chunk_id is the same as the current chunk_id. | |||
// A declared symbol should only be processed once. |

A declared symbol is expected to see more than once.
var outsideVar = 'outside';
let outsideLet = 'outside';
try {
throw new Error();
} catch (e) {
var outsideVar = 'inside';
let outsideLet = 'inside';
var insideVar = 'inside';
}
assert.equal(outsideVar, 'inside');
assert.equal(outsideLet, 'outside');
assert.equal(insideVar, 'inside');
